The heat and glow from the sun is a result of a reaction involving nuclear fusion correct? I just want to make sure

OpenStudy (eric_d):

You're absolutely correct! @XxINFINITYxX

What is the best name for this molecule? Explain your naming process. A hydrocarbon with seven total carbons single bonded together. There is a straight chain of five carbons across the bottom with one ethyl group (two carbons) branching off of the third carbon.

OpenStudy (vincent-lyon.fr):

It would be 3-ethylpentane
